Default Re: Help needed identifying partial VIN

1= Chevy
2= Pontiac
3=Olds
4=Buick
This coding started in the 1968 model year V.I.N.'s
If the trans has a 429 tail housing(driver side speedo) could be Pontiac... Hope this helps... Crash
